About the Role

The Practice Support Project Manager is an integral part of Latham’s Practice Support Services team and will be responsible for executing casework as required and coordinating with colleagues within the Practice Support Center to support various client-matter projects, while providing guidance to case teams regarding the best practices for handling clients’ electronically stored information (ESI) and how best to use technology to support their matters, including data collection, data processing, and document production. Responsibilities & Qualifications

Other key responsibilities include:

  • Assisting attorneys and paralegals with search queries, email threading, document review database analytics, creation of custom tags, review batches, batch-printing, reports, exhibit/case management, productions, depositions, and trial presentations
  • Monitoring and managing the team's email inbox, ensuring that all incoming communications are reviewed promptly and providing timely and professional responses to internal and external stakeholders
  • Crafting clear, concise, and professional emails that effectively convey complex information, ensuring mutual understanding and alignment with project objectives
  • Collaborating with the team to define project timelines and project milestones within the litigation lifecycle
  • Maintaining comprehensive project documentation such as chain of custody and project trackers
  • Supporting the development of best practices and tools for project execution and management
  • Protecting and maintaining any highly sensitive, confidential, privileged, financial, and/or proprietary information that Latham & Watkins retains 

We’d love to hear from you if you:

  • Display a strong understanding of e-discovery and the e-discovery reference model (EDRM)
  • Demonstrate strong project management skills, with an emphasis on directly supporting teams of attorneys and support staff
  • Possess the ability to quickly learn new skills

And have:

  • An associate’s degree; a minimum of six (6) years of relevant experience may be considered in lieu of a degree
  • A minimum of five (5) years of technical experience in a legal environment or at a vendor specializing in providing legal technology processing services
